You can still use it. If you bet $25, just put down $20 and the $5 voucher. The bet will pay off as if you bet $25. Treat it like an additional $5 chip (that gets removed after play if you win or lose).

If you are playing the minimum bet ($5/hand), do not expect any comps or much recognition. $25/hand is really the minimum level to start getting comps. Over and above this you will get other offers including massive discounts to your cruise fare.
